Farnaz Araghi is a scholar working on Oncology, Dermatology and Pathology and Forensic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Farnaz Araghi has authored 33 papers receiving a total of 327 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 7 papers in Oncology, 7 papers in Dermatology and 6 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ine. Recurrent topics in Farnaz Araghi’s work include Oral Health Pathology and Treatment (4 papers), Breast Implant and Reconstruction (3 papers) and Long-Term Effects of COVID-19 (3 papers). Farnaz Araghi is often cited by papers focused on Oral Health Pathology and Treatment (4 papers), Breast Implant and Reconstruction (3 papers) and Long-Term Effects of COVID-19 (3 papers). Farnaz Araghi coll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Canada. Farnaz Araghi's co-authors include Mohammadreza Tabary, Sahar Dadkhahfar, Armin Aryannejad, Seyed Mohammad Tavangar, Shaghayegh Khanmohammadi, Mehdi Gheisari, Reza M. Robati, Ahmad Reza Dehpour, Hamideh Moravvej and Razieh Mohammad Jafari and has published in prestigious journals such as Accident Analysis & Prevention, Infection Control and Hospital Epidemiology and Journal of Surgical Research.
